Married With Zombies - Jesse Petersen Look, I'm not going to waste too much of my time on this: It was fine. It does what it says on the box. It's a light-hearted zombie romp. Nothing deep & meaningful, nothing to write home about. I have nothing against this book, and I certainly wouldn't discourage anyone from reading it. At the beginning, I likened it to the Sookie Books, but there is one fairly major difference: I will read the rest of the Sookie Books. This was just.... meh.
